Job Description

Finance Director

Tiger Analytics Inc.

Tiger Analytics Inc. is seeking a highly skilled and strategic Finance Director to lead our finance department and contribute to the financial health and growth of the company. As a key member of our leadership team, you will oversee financial planning and analysis, budgeting, forecasting, and ensure effective financial management practices are implemented across the organization. Your expertise will drive financial decision making that supports our analytics business goals and enhances operational efficiency. This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ated finance professional to make a significant impact at a thriving analytics firm. Key Responsibilities: - Lead the finance team in preparing accurate financial reports, budgets, forecasts, and financial plans. - Develop and implement strategies to optimize financial performance and ensure compliance with financial regulations. - Collaborate cross-functionally with senior management to align financial objectives with business strategies. - Monitor financial risks and opportunities, providing actionable insights to drive growth. - Establish and enforce robust financial controls and procedures. - Support fundraising efforts and manage relationships with investors and financial institutions as needed.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, or related discipline; a Master’s degree or professional certification (CPA, CFA) is a plus.
  • Minimum of 10 years of progressive experience in finance leadership roles.
  • Strong knowledge of financial management, reporting, and regulatory compliance.
  • Proven ability to lead teams and influence at senior organizational levels.
  • Excellent communication,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
  • Experience working in a fast-paced and data-driven environment is preferred.
